Xiaomi 14T Delivers Better Photos with Leica
When comparing the Xiaomi 14T with the iPhone 16 and Galaxy S24 in terms of photo quality, the Xiaomi 14T stands out.

One of the main factors that differentiate the Xiaomi 14T from its two competitors is its collaboration with Leica, a legendary brand known for its unmatched optical quality.
Leica not only provides better lens design but also optimizes the photo results through two of its signature image processing profiles:
Leica Authentic Look and Leica Vibrant Look. This gives the Xiaomi 14T an edge in producing more vibrant colors and sharper details, which are essential in mobile photography.

The Leica Authentic Look profile provides a more natural and neutral result, while the Leica Vibrant Look adds brighter colors without making them appear oversaturated or exaggerated.
Personally, I prefer the Leica Vibrant Look for its lively yet natural colors. This is an advantage that neither the iPhone 16 nor the Galaxy S24 offers.
In various lighting conditions, the Xiaomi 14T handles sun flares and other bright lights much better, producing clearer and sharper photos.
Xiaomi 14T’s Telephoto Lens Surpasses iPhone 16 and Galaxy S24

One of the standout features of the Xiaomi 14T is its telephoto lens, which offers a significant advantage over the iPhone 16 and Galaxy S24.
Many flagship phones skip the telephoto lens, including the iPhone 16 and Google Pixel 9, which rely solely on the main and ultra-wide lenses.
However, the Xiaomi 14T features a three-lens configuration, including a 2x telephoto lens that allows for optical zoom without sacrificing quality.
With the telephoto lens, the Xiaomi 14T captures more detailed images, especially of distant subjects.

For example, when I tried photographing distant mountain scenery, the Galaxy S24 and iPhone 16 struggled to capture details, especially in the background.
In contrast, the Xiaomi 14T clearly preserved the mountain details, resulting in sharper and more color-rich photos.
Why Image Processing Matters More in Mobile Photography

Small Lenses, Critical Image Processing
In mobile cameras, the difference in photo quality isn’t just about the lens; it’s also about the image processing that happens after the photo is taken.
While mobile phone lenses tend to be smaller than those on DSLR or mirrorless cameras, image processing is key to producing stunning photos.
Post-processing allows the phone to optimize the image, correct lens flaws, and enhance colors and contrast. This is why lower-end phones often fail to produce great photos, as they rely on poor image processing.
However, with the Xiaomi 14T, Leica has infused a professional touch into the image processing, resulting in photos with more vibrant colors, better contrast, and sharper details compared to the iPhone 16 and Galaxy S24.
Though the Xiaomi 14T’s Sony IMX906 lens is not the most advanced, like the 1-inch sensor on the Xiaomi 14 Ultra, the combination of this lens and Leica’s image processing delivers outstanding results.

With the highly light-sensitive Sony lens and advanced Leica processing, the Xiaomi 14T captures better quality images, even in challenging lighting conditions.

Xiaomi 14T’s Advantage in Sunlight Photography and Overexposure
Xiaomi 14T Handles Flare Better
Flare, or sunlight glare, is one of the biggest challenges in mobile photography, especially when shooting in direct sunlight. Many phones, including the iPhone 16 and Galaxy S24, struggle with flare, often resulting in blurry images or light leaks that degrade photo quality.
The Xiaomi 14T, with Leica’s image processing, handles flare exceptionally well. For instance, in photos I took under bright sunlight, the Xiaomi 14T managed to keep flare under control, preventing it from ruining the image. On the other hand, the iPhone 16 and Galaxy S24 experienced light leaks, making the center of the photo too bright and losing detail around the subject.
This is a major advantage for those who enjoy outdoor photography, especially during times when the sunlight is intense. With the Xiaomi 14T, you can achieve sharp and clear photos even under very bright sunlight.

Xiaomi 14T’s Video: Cinematic Mode and Stability

Xiaomi 14T’s Engaging Film Mode
In addition to photo quality, the Xiaomi 14T also offers impressive video features. One of the standout video features is the cinematic mode, which provides a film-like aspect ratio, allowing users to create videos with a professional cinematic look.
In this mode, the colors produced by the Xiaomi 14T are also influenced by the Leica profile, providing more vibrant and cinematic hues.
While the video capabilities of the Xiaomi 14T still don’t quite match flagships like the iPhone 16 in terms of stabilization and overall video quality, this cinematic mode is a significant step in the right direction.
Xiaomi can continue to improve their video capabilities in the future, but for now, the video features they offer are quite impressive, especially for users who enjoy recording videos with a more professional look.
Video Stability and Comparison with iPhone 16 and Galaxy S24
Despite its intriguing cinematic mode, video stabilization remains an area for improvement on the Xiaomi 14T.
In some tests, I found that the iPhone 16 and Galaxy S24 had better video stabilization. However, the Xiaomi 14T still offers adequate stabilization for everyday use.

For those who don’t require ultra-high video stabilization, the Xiaomi 14T is still a solid choice.
